Introducing a concept called a combo box will significantly improve your ability to assess different scenarios. A combo box is a scenario selection dropdown box that allows you to change the scenario from any sheet. This makes models much easier to present and to review.

Mining and Critical Minerals

Learn how to develop a financial model for a copper project with a typical mine plan including ore mined, waste mined, input grades, high- and low-grade stockpiling, and processing recoveries. Understand the key drivers of mining, processing, and transport costs

Tax Equity and Hybrid Modeling

Gain an overview of the tax equity structures commonly used in U.S. renewable energy investments, with a focus on the development of a financial model. Dive deep into tax capital accounts, deficit restoration obligations, stop loss allocations, and HLBV accounting. Learn more on emerging tax credit finance structures under the IRA!
